Down three factors with three holes to play, Jupiter Links Golf Club blew the roof off SoFi Center with a 6-0 run – together with an ace on the 14th gap – to stun The Bay Golf Club in a 9-6 comeback win to get into the Season 2 playoffs within the remaining match of the common season.
Kevin Kisner secured the victory with a 13-foot birdie make on the final and the celebration was on, with Jupiter advancing to the postseason and eliminating The Bay in epic trend with a match that will not quickly be forgotten.
- He is Kim: Trailing 6-5 with two holes to play, Jupiter threw the Hammer forward of the par-3 14th in a significant gamble to keep alive. Then, Tom “Him” Kim did the unthinkable, touchdown his tee shot simply previous the flag and spinning it again into the cup for the second hole-in-one in TGL historical past – giving his workforce a 7-6 lead coming into the final. Kim ended up on his again after a wild celebration, with Tiger Woods going nuts in the midst of all of it, in what was probably the most electrical second in SoFi Center historical past.

- Jumbo chicken: Nursing a 3-2 lead by means of eight in a back-and-forth triples session, Min Woo Lee stepped up and sank a 38-foot eagle putt – on Jupiter’s workforce gap, no much less – to utterly flip the momentum and provides The Bay a 4-2 benefit going into Singles. He then made a 15-footer for birdie to win his first singles gap as The Bay took a 5-3 lead. Lee earned a fame as a harmful man with a wedge in his hand at SoFi Center in Season 1, however he confirmed off with the flat stick on Tuesday.
- Travis at Sofi: Special visitor Jason Kelce has been exploring each a part of SoFi Center for the ultimate three matches of the common season, and he had firm Tuesday in his brother and Kansas City Chiefs tight finish Travis Kelce. The two of them watched the motion collectively from the stands in what proved to be an unforgettable match.
“This place is absolutely epic,” Travis mentioned. “Obviously a huge fan of all these guys playing right here, and it’s just been awesome seeing them duke it out.”

The Season 2 playoffs are set, with No. 1-seeded Boston Common Golf, No. 2 Los Angeles Golf Club, No. 3 Atlanta Drive and No. 4 Jupiter Links locked in and prepared to make a run on the Finals.
The semi-finals doubleheader, set for March 17, begins with Match 1 at 6:30 pm ET, adopted by the second semi-final matchup at 9 pm ET. Both matches will air on ESPN.
Match 1 of the best-of-three finals might be performed at 9 pm ET on March 23. Match 2 is about for 7 pm ET on March 24, adopted by Match 3, if needed.
